Compartilhar via


RouteValueDictionary Classe

Definição

Um IDictionary<TKey,TValue> tipo para valores de rota.

public ref class RouteValueDictionary : System::Collections::Generic::ICollection<System::Collections::Generic::KeyValuePair<System::String ^, System::Object ^>>, System::Collections::Generic::IDictionary<System::String ^, System::Object ^>, System::Collections::Generic::IEnumerable<System::Collections::Generic::KeyValuePair<System::String ^, System::Object ^>>, System::Collections::Generic::IReadOnlyCollection<System::Collections::Generic::KeyValuePair<System::String ^, System::Object ^>>, System::Collections::Generic::IReadOnlyDictionary<System::String ^, System::Object ^>
public class RouteValueDictionary : System.Collections.Generic.ICollection<System.Collections.Generic.KeyValuePair<string,object>>, System.Collections.Generic.IDictionary<string,object>, System.Collections.Generic.IEnumerable<System.Collections.Generic.KeyValuePair<string,object>>, System.Collections.Generic.IReadOnlyCollection<System.Collections.Generic.KeyValuePair<string,object>>, System.Collections.Generic.IReadOnlyDictionary<string,object>
type RouteValueDictionary = class
    interface IDictionary<string, obj>
    interface ICollection<KeyValuePair<string, obj>>
    interface seq<KeyValuePair<string, obj>>
    interface IEnumerable
    interface IReadOnlyDictionary<string, obj>
    interface IReadOnlyCollection<KeyValuePair<string, obj>>
type RouteValueDictionary = class
    interface ICollection<KeyValuePair<string, obj>>
    interface seq<KeyValuePair<string, obj>>
    interface IEnumerable
    interface IDictionary<string, obj>
    interface IReadOnlyCollection<KeyValuePair<string, obj>>
    interface IReadOnlyDictionary<string, obj>
Public Class RouteValueDictionary
Implements ICollection(Of KeyValuePair(Of String, Object)), IDictionary(Of String, Object), IEnumerable(Of KeyValuePair(Of String, Object)), IReadOnlyCollection(Of KeyValuePair(Of String, Object)), IReadOnlyDictionary(Of String, Object)
Herança
RouteValueDictionary
Implementações

Construtores

RouteValueDictionary()

Cria um RouteValueDictionary vazio.

RouteValueDictionary(IEnumerable<KeyValuePair<String,Object>>)

Cria um RouteValueDictionary inicializado com o especificado values.

RouteValueDictionary(IEnumerable<KeyValuePair<String,String>>)

Cria um RouteValueDictionary inicializado com o especificado values.

RouteValueDictionary(Object)

Cria um RouteValueDictionary inicializado com o especificado values.

RouteValueDictionary(RouteValueDictionary)

Cria um RouteValueDictionary inicializado com o especificado dictionary.

Propriedades

Comparer

Obtém o comparador para este dicionário.

Count

Um IDictionary<TKey,TValue> tipo para valores de rota.

Item[String]

Um IDictionary<TKey,TValue> tipo para valores de rota.

Keys

Um IDictionary<TKey,TValue> tipo para valores de rota.

Values

Um IDictionary<TKey,TValue> tipo para valores de rota.

Métodos

Add(String, Object)

Um IDictionary<TKey,TValue> tipo para valores de rota.

Clear()

Um IDictionary<TKey,TValue> tipo para valores de rota.

ContainsKey(String)

Um IDictionary<TKey,TValue> tipo para valores de rota.

FromArray(KeyValuePair<String,Object>[])

Cria um novo RouteValueDictionary da matriz fornecida. A nova instância assumirá a propriedade da matriz e poderá muta-la.

GetEnumerator()

Um IDictionary<TKey,TValue> tipo para valores de rota.

Remove(String, Object)

Tenta remover e retornar o valor com a chave especificada do RouteValueDictionary.

Remove(String)

Um IDictionary<TKey,TValue> tipo para valores de rota.

TryAdd(String, Object)

Tenta adicionar o fornecido key e value ao dicionário.

TryGetValue(String, Object)

Um IDictionary<TKey,TValue> tipo para valores de rota.

Implantações explícitas de interface

ICollection<KeyValuePair<String,Object>>.Add(KeyValuePair<String,Object>)

Um IDictionary<TKey,TValue> tipo para valores de rota.

ICollection<KeyValuePair<String,Object>>.Contains(KeyValuePair<String,Object>)

Um IDictionary<TKey,TValue> tipo para valores de rota.

ICollection<KeyValuePair<String,Object>>.CopyTo(KeyValuePair<String,Object>[], Int32)

Um IDictionary<TKey,TValue> tipo para valores de rota.

ICollection<KeyValuePair<String,Object>>.IsReadOnly

Um IDictionary<TKey,TValue> tipo para valores de rota.

ICollection<KeyValuePair<String,Object>>.Remove(KeyValuePair<String,Object>)

Um IDictionary<TKey,TValue> tipo para valores de rota.

IEnumerable.GetEnumerator()

Um IDictionary<TKey,TValue> tipo para valores de rota.

IEnumerable<KeyValuePair<String,Object>>.GetEnumerator()

Um IDictionary<TKey,TValue> tipo para valores de rota.

IReadOnlyDictionary<String,Object>.Keys

Um IDictionary<TKey,TValue> tipo para valores de rota.

IReadOnlyDictionary<String,Object>.Values

Um IDictionary<TKey,TValue> tipo para valores de rota.

Aplica-se a